- White Pearl Acquisition Corp. is a special purpose acquisition company (SPAC) incorporated in the British Virgin Islands.
- The company completed its initial public offering (IPO) on February 3, 2026, issuing 11,500,000 units at $10.00 per unit, raising gross proceeds of $115 million.
- Each unit consists of one Class A ordinary share and one right to receive one-fifth of one Class A ordinary share upon consummation of an initial business combination.
- The proceeds from the IPO and a simultaneous private placement were deposited in a trust account for the benefit of public shareholders.
- The company is listed on the New York Stock Exchange under the ticker symbols WPAC (Class A shares), WPACU (units), and WPACR (rights).
- As of June 30, 2026, the company reported cash and cash equivalents of approximately $1.59 million and current assets of approximately $1.90 million.
- Current liabilities as of June 30, 2026, were approximately $267,558, resulting in a strong current ratio of 7.11 and a cash ratio of 5.96, indicating strong liquidity.
- The company reported net income of $747,372 for the quarter ended June 30, 2026.
- As a smaller reporting company, White Pearl Acquisition Corp. is not required to disclose detailed risk factors in its SEC filings.
- The company has entered into various agreements related to its IPO, including an underwriting agreement, rights agreement, and letter agreements with officers, directors, and sponsors.
- The company’s sponsor is White Pearl Group Limited, which participated in the private placement concurrent with the IPO.
- The company’s business model is that of a blank check company formed to effect a merger, capital stock exchange, asset acquisition, stock purchase, reorganization, or similar business combination with one or more businesses.
- Holders of units may elect to separate the Class A ordinary shares and rights for separate trading on the NYSE.
